Biography

Capt. Samuel Daggett was born Tisbury, Mass., May 9. 1745; died New Vineyard, Me., May 30, 1835; married 1st, Tisbury, Mass., Sarah Butler, born August 23, 1744; died Boston, Mass., March 27, 1789; married 2d, Holmes Hole, Mass., Abigail Daggett, daughter of Elijah and Jedidah (Chase) Daggett; born 1766; died Farmington, Me., September 30, 1846. Issue

Samuel Daggett, born Tisbury,Mass., July 11,1764.

Capt. Samuel Daggett, accompanied by his son Samuel, moved from Martha's Vineyard to the district of Maine, then a part of Massachusetts, in 1794, and settled in what was afterwards New Vineyard, now a part of Industry. Sarah Butler, the first wife of Capt. Daggett, died in Boston, Mass., and was buried in the Granary Burial-ground, where a stone stands to her memory, inscribed as follows

In memory of Mrs Sarah Daggett the amiable consort of Capt Samuel Daggett died March 27, 1789 aged 44 yrs 7 mos & 4 days. A kind companion & tender Parent. In life the ways of truth she trod And now we trust she lives with God.

Captain Daggett is mentioned as a man of some property, careful and methodical in business transactions, precise in his use of language, and a moral, upright man. In 1781 was probably in command of the ship "Mars," six guns, twenty men.[1]

The History of Martha's Vineyard by Dr. Charles Banks: Volume III Family Genealogies: pp. 126 - 145

Samuel Daggett

159. SAMUEL6 DAGGETT, (Thomas,5 Brotherton,4 Joshua,3 Thomas,2 John1 ), b.

19 May 1753; res. T., husbandman.

He m. JEDIDAH BUTLER (128), who was b.

abt. 1758 and d. 21 Feb. 1830.

He served on a privateer during the Revolution and

suffered capture and imprisonment on the "Jersey", and out of ninety who went 

with him only nine survived. After the war he rem. to Union, Me. where he became

a leading citizen and d. there 2 Oct. 1835.
